Designed by Public Creative | Country: Australia
“A new range of wines based on circus characters. These wines have a cult following in Australia, we also designed A0 posters most of which were quickly ‘souvenired’ by poster collectors.”

Inverey stands out with its image that captures the essence of the rugged Highland countryside. Breaking away from the norm, the label design does not feature the traditional tartan. Instead, it presents an organised structure of intertwining circles, rhombuses, four-pointed stars and dots born out of their intersection.
Explore the innovative packaging design of Teeling Whiskey Crystal Malt. A dark screen printed bottle with a Marque™ aluminum label, textural dimension, and a seamless diamond pattern, embodies the brand’s commitment to unconventional expressions.
